“It’s rubbish” – Wasim Jaffer lashes out at Ajit Agarkar for snubbing Mohammad Shami from IND vs AFG series
Wasim Jaffer called Ajit Agarkar's explanation to leave out Mohammed Shami from India's squads for the Test and ODI matches against Afghanistan "rubbish".
On Tuesday, May 19, the Ajit Agarkar-led selection committee announced India's squads for the one-off Test and three-match ODI series against Afghanistan, which commences right after the Indian Premier League (IPL).
One notable absentee from both squads was Mohammed Shami. The veteran seamer's wait for a comeback in the national team continues, despite impressive performances in domestic cricket for Bengal and for the Lucknow Super Giants in the IPL.
When asked about the decision to ignore Shami, Agarkar said that the 35-year-old is not physically fit enough to play the longer formats. The former India seamer added that there was no discussion regarding Shami in the meeting.
Former India opener Wasim Jaffer slammed Agarkar for excluding the legendary pacer. While citing the example of Jasprit Bumrah, Jaffer mentioned that the selectors were unfair to Shami. The cricketer-turned-expert kept Shami in the same bracket as Bumrah, and claimed that the selectors disrespected his contribution to Indian cricket by leaving him out of the side
“It’s rubbish (Ajit Agarkar’s explanation). We are talking about Mohammad Shami, not just any player. It’s disrespectful to Mohammad Shami. You see, this guy is performing, and you say he’s only fit for T20. It’s an excuse. Be clear if you don’t consider him, you, ‘We have overlooked him.’ That would be a fair statement. He is coming after guiding Bengal single-handedly to the Ranji Trophy (season) semi-final, the way he spearheaded the bowling," Jaffer said in a video on his YouTube channel.
“What if Bumrah gets injured, and he comes back? Would you treat him the same way? Mohammad Shami is in the same bracket. Go and ask any international batter, and they would rank him on top. It’s disrespectful for the services he provided to India," he added.

Shami played 12 matches for the Lucknow Super Giants and picked up 10 wickets. He was particularly impressive with the new ball, causing problems to some of the top batters in world cricket.
